Sync your Cursor/VS Code settings across devices using GitHub Gists. Backup and restore settings.json, keybindings.json, extensions.json, snippets, profiles, and sync folders.
Installation
Launch VS Code Quick Open (Ctrl+P), paste the following command, and press enter.
Sync your Cursor/VS Code settings across devices using GitHub Gists. This extension provides a simple and secure way to backup and restore your configuration files.
Features
🔄 Sync Settings: Backup and restore settings.json, keybindings.json, extensions.json
📁 Directory Sync: Sync snippets/, profiles/, and sync/ folders
🔐 GitHub Integration: Uses GitHub Gists for secure cloud storage
🎯 Selective Sync: Choose which files to sync
🔄 Auto Backup: Automatic backup before overwriting files
🌐 Cross-Platform: Works on Windows, macOS, and Linux
Quick Start
Install the extension from the VS Code Marketplace
Open the dashboard with Ctrl+Shift+P → "Show Settings Sync Dashboard"
Configure GitHub:
Enter your GitHub username
Create a Personal Access Token with "gist" scope
Test the connection
Select files to sync (settings.json, keybindings.json, etc.)